E! Network star Tyler Henry discusses coming out and season four of Hollywood Medium

Born Tyler Henry Koelewyn on January 13,  in the rural conservative Christian community of Hanford, California, at merely years aged, Tyler Henry experienced his first clairvoyant experience. He forewarned his family of the imminent death of his grandmother. As he went into his teenage years, which consisted of parlaying messages to his peers from their departed loved ones in conjunction with coming to terms with being gay, Tyler Henry began being bullied for being anything but the norm. You receive what you give, and by the time he was sixteen, Tyler began to establish a career as a medium. Ultimately gaining a celebrity clientele and television development deal, by the time he turned 20 the first season of Hollywood Medium with Tyler Henry began airing on the E! Network.

Today, Tyler Henry is filming the fourth season of his hit television show and embarking on a live tour with upcoming stops in Recent Jersey and Pennsylvania. Clairvoyant Medium Tyler Henry on Communicating With the Other Side

LA Stories with Giselle Fernandez profiles Tyler Henry who many consider as the most sought-after clairvoyant medium and medical intuitive around the world.

For four seasons, his TV show, Hollywood Medium with Tyler Henry, broadcast worldwide on E!.

In each episode, Henry demonstrated with celebrities how he uses his unique present of communicating with the other side to transport comfort, closure, and tranquility to his clients. Today, he shares with Giselle Fernandez that his genuine passion lies in helping everyday people and his goal is to support as many as possible.

So he’s going on a national tour with a live show, taking his readings to cities coast to coast to aid people’s grief with messages, validation, and closure. Henry explains that he began receiving intuitive mental images when he was just years-old with the foretelling of his grandmother’s death. He continued cultivating his abilities, sometimes even by “reading” his classmates.

Soon synonyms began to spread around his small conservative California hometown of Hanford.
